Autonomous Vehicles: Everything about self-driving cars explained

https://www.rambus.com/blogs/autonomous-vehicles-explained/

A self-driving car is a computer-controlled vehicle that drives itself. Also referred to as an autonomous vehicle, driverless car, or robotic car (robo-car), a self-driving car analyzes its environment to safely move and react without human input.
